What is firewall penetration testing?
Firewall penetration testing provides a detailed review of how effectively your firewall protects your network from unauthorized access. The assessment also reviews the configured rules to ensure the right network traffic is controlled and to provide maximum security for your network.

How does firewall penetration testing work?
Firewall testing at Rootshell involves using tools and manual assessments to identify vulnerabilities, assess configuration settings, and verify the firewall’s ability to block unauthorized access while allowing legitimate traffic.
Why is conducting firewall penetration testing important?
Firewall penetration testing is crucial because it uncovers weaknesses in the firewall configuration that could be exploited by attackers, ensuring that security measures are robust and effective.
What areas of firewall and other network device configurations do Rootshell test?
Our team will perform assessments in the following areas of firewall and router configurations:
- Software version
- Firewall rules
- Authentication / passwords
- Routing protocols
- Authentication services
- Administration services
- Web services
- Cryptographic settings
- VPN configuration settings
- Time synchronisation
- Logon message banners
- Any device-specific settings

What should you consider before conducting firewall penetration testing?
Before testing, consider the scope and the objectives of the assessment, the testing environment, potential disruptions, and ensuring all stakeholders are informed and prepared.
How often should you review your firewall security?
Firewall security should be reviewed regularly, with penetration tests conducted at least annually or whenever significant changes to the network or firewall configurations occur.
